WIP use full stack of SL nodes

keepalived instances now depend on different objects
on the different nodes and cannot be easily combined or
replaced without breaking the original logic.

- add LOG and MTR nodes to match the reference configuration
- add MACRO_NETWORKING_WORKAROUNDS()
- remove dhcp from private-pool01 to not lose VIP

Closes-Bug: #PROD-18722
Closes-Bug: #PROD-18601

Change-Id: Ice8267960fbafd4dc29c5d1d8670a33fe9c92910
diff --git a/tcp_tests/templates/cookied-mcp-pike-ovs/salt.yaml b/tcp_tests/templates/cookied-mcp-pike-ovs/salt.yaml
index 8cc3e21..9a39b90 100644
--- a/tcp_tests/templates/cookied-mcp-pike-ovs/salt.yaml
+++ b/tcp_tests/templates/cookied-mcp-pike-ovs/salt.yaml
@@ -24,6 +24,8 @@
 
 {{ SHARED.MACRO_GENERATE_INVENTORY() }}
 
+{{ SHARED.MACRO_NETWORKING_WORKAROUNDS() }}
+
 {{ SHARED.MACRO_BOOTSTRAP_ALL_MINIONS() }}
 
 - description: Hack gtw node